Alalf / SCFF-DirectShow-Filter

"ScreenCapture for FFmpeg" DirectShow Filter
GNU Lesser General Public License v3.0
53 stars 22 forks source link

ExpressionEncoderでの動作確認を行う #50

Closed Alalf closed 11 years ago

Alalf commented 12 years ago

Win 7 64bitの自分の環境では正常に動作していますが、他の方の環境だと動かないという報告もあるので調査中です。

24 名無しのリスナー [sage] 12/05/15 07:22:35 ID:BLom/xTH Be: そういえば、結局EE4って正式対応はしたんだろうか 自分の環境下では前回と変わらずビデオデバイスから応答してくれないけどwww

Alalf commented 12 years ago

これに関連して。 Expression Encoder SDKを眺めている限りでは、ScreenCapture部分がエンコーダ本体にべったりくっついていることが発覚。 Plugin対応なのに肝心のInput Plugin機能がない…。あんまりよくできたソフトではない可能性がありますね…。

EEプラグインはともかくとしてMedia Foundation対応はWin8に向けてやる意味はありそうです。そのMFビデオキャプチャソースがEEで認識してくれるかどうかはなんともいえませんが・・・。

Alalf commented 12 years ago

NV12で動作したという報告あり。これはそろそろCloseかな

Alalf commented 12 years ago

解像度調整ができないことが発覚。 対応策としてはPropertyPageで解像度、ピクセルフォーマット、FPSを設定できるようにするべきか。

Alalf commented 12 years ago

見た感じPin作成時にはすでに解像度、ピクセルフォーマット、FPSが決まってなければならない感じ。 んで、プロパティページはあくまでレジストリへの書き込みを行うだけ。 ソースフィルタのコンストラクタでレジストリから値を読み込みピンを作成している。

Alalf commented 11 years ago

解像度設定を行えるようにすると今度はFFmpegで解像度設定ができなくなる問題が発生すると思われます EE自体公式サポート中止の状況もあるので一旦Close